Goldsmith Family Foundation Grant

From Goldsmith Family Foundation

The Goldsmith Family Foundation is dedicated to improving the lives of youth in the Baltimore area through enriched educational and cultural opportunities.

Type of Support

Overview

The grant program focuses on supporting students within the Baltimore City Public School System by funding innovative and impactful initiatives. Specifically, the foundation seeks to sponsor projects related to curriculum enhancement, training for teachers and principals, engagement with cultural and scientific institutions, as well as tutoring, mentoring, after-school programs, and summer learning opportunities.

Eligibility

Organization's Location
USA, Israel
Program Location
Israel, MD (Baltimore City, Baltimore County)
Organization Type
Organizations with IRS 501(c)(3) tax-exempt status
Other
  • Must not discriminate on the basis of race, creed, color, physical handicap, or sex
  • Must demonstrate adequate administrative capacity and financial stability
  • Must describe evaluation criteria and methods in grant requests
  • Only eligible for one grant per calendar year
  • A limited number of grants are available for programs in Israel and for special projects in other areas
